a bit of advice...

once i tried to utilize this type of particular service--needless to say it didn't work. i later found out that it is better to call your creditors and arrange what they call a "settlement". Settlements allow you to pay smaller percentage of what was owed on the bill. from my understanding, third party creditors for lack of better terms(debt counselors....if you didn't know they are paid by the companies you owe a debt to to try to get you to pay...some are owned by the very credit card companies,etc. you may owe) are just as bad as filing bankruptcies (according to my brother-in-law who works for a huge credit card company ---he's a credit aficionado.....n-e-ways....). whatever you do let these two options be your last choice. good luck!
